Session Summary by Einstein: During DreamForce, presenters from Slack unveiled how the platform transcends mere messaging, serving as a work operating system that integrates with Salesforce, enhancing productivity by uniting people, apps, and data. They highlighted Slack's function as a powerful user interface for Salesforce, demonstrating real-time updates and data editing within Slack that sync back to Salesforce CRM. Moreover, the session covered Slack Connect, Slack's fastest-growing product, which allows businesses to extend their work operating system beyond their organization's walls, representing the largest business network in the world. Statistics were shared, including an 80% adoption rate of Slack among Microsoft Teams users, indicating its complementary role to other communication tools and its capacity to amplify the value of existing enterprise software investments.
Key Takeaways by Einstein:
• Slack is leveraged not just as an app but as a comprehensive work operating system, resulting in up to 50% increased productivity for organizations adopting this approach.
• Innovative features such as Salesforce Channels and Elevate are transforming Slack into a dynamic conversational interface for Salesforce, allowing for enhanced collaboration and data-driven decision-making.
• With Slack Connect, companies are able to collaborate with external partners securely, streamlining communication and fostering a more interconnected business environment.
